Kinds Of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ters can typically be classified into three primary types:
TypeDescriptionBest ForCompact ScootersThese are small and lightweight, perfect for indoors and short journeys.Users with limited storage space or those who take a trip typically.Mid-size ScootersA balance in between mobility and stability, suitable for both indoor and outdoor usage.Those who need to cover a range of surfaces.Durable ScootersLarge and robust, designed for rugged outside usage and much heavier people.Users needing extra weight capability or going off-road.Secret Features of Mobility Scooters
The choice of mobility scooter typically depends on the functions that line up with specific requirements. Here are some of the key features to think about:
Weight Capacity: Mobility scooters include various weight limits. It is important to select a scooter that can sufficiently support the user's weight.
Range: The distance a scooter can travel on a single charge varies. Depending on user requirements, one may choose scooters with a series of as much as 40 miles.
Speed: Most mobility scooters can reach speeds in between 4 to 8 miles per hour. Consider what speed is comfy and safe for the intended environment.
Turning Radius: A compact turning radius is vital for indoor use, enabling simpler navigation in tight spaces.
Battery Type: The type of batteries utilized can impact the scooter's performance. Lead-acid and lithium-ion batteries are the most common.
Benefits of Using Mobility Scooters
The advantages of mobility scooters extend beyond just transport. Some key benefits include:
Independence: Users can navigate their environment without depending on caregivers, promoting self-reliance and self-confidence.
Health Benefits: Using a scooter can motivate outdoor activity, causing physical and psychological health enhancements by lowering sensations of isolation.
Convenience: Scooters can easily be operated in different environments, whether inside, in shopping center, or outdoors.

A reliable warranty and readily available service options are important for long-lasting use.FAQs about Mobility Scooters
1. How quickly do mobility scooters go?Mobility scooters generally have speeds ranging from 4 to 8 miles per hour, with most developed for safety instead of high-speed travel. 2. Are there weight constraints on mobility scooters?Yes, mobility
scooters come with particular weight limits, typically ranging from
250 pounds to over 500 lbs, depending on the model. 3. Can mobility scooters be utilized indoors?Certain designs, especially compact scooters, are particularly designed for
indoor use and are simpler to steer in tight areas. 4. How typically do the batteries require to be replaced?Battery life can differ based on use, however normally, with appropriate care, batteries might last between 1 to 3 years before requiring replacement
. 5. Are mobility scooters covered by insurance?Coverage can differ, however some insurance coverage strategies, consisting of Medicare and Medicaid, might cover part of the cost. It's suggested to contact specific insurance coverage service providers. Mobility scooters act as a
